Street Fighter V, the fifth core entry in Capcom’s long-running king of fighting game franchises, has been officially announced EXCLUSIVELY for PS4 on consoles, as well as on PC. It is the true sequel to 2008’s Street Fighter IV.

Sony & Capcom are promising that Street Fighter 5 will be a true console exclusive that will never get released on another platform (i.e. Xbox One). Of course, fans have their doubts considering how many times Capcom likes to update and re-release their Street Fighter games times infinite…
Street Fighter V is being co-developed with involvement from Sony, and since it’s an exclusive it will make the most of the PlayStation 4’s power, graphical muscle, features and network. Including the huge new ability for cross-platform play, allowing PC gamers to fight PS4 gamers online.
Little of the game is known although Capcom revealed the first actual early gameplay footage of the title at the 2014 PlayStation Experience event.
By the looks of the trailer you can see the all-new graphics engine and a different, more realistic, less cartoony graphics-style. Along with Ryu and Chun-Li ducking it out, and the ability to knock players into the next environment (hardly a new thing but the first time it’s been done in Street Fighter).
